当前位置:   article > 正文

实现一个邮件发送验证接口yagmail

国际邮箱验证码接口

邮件发送验证接口是一种用来验证邮件地址是否有效的接口。yagmail是一个用于发送邮件的 Python 库,它使用 Google 的 API 来发送邮件。要使用 yagmail 发送邮件,需要先安装 yagmail 库,然后使用以下代码进行邮件发送:

  1. import yagmail# 登录邮箱
  2. yag = yagmail.SMTP("your_email@example.com", "your_password")
  3. # 设置邮件的收件人、主题和内容
  4. to = "receiver@example.com"
  5. subject = "邮件主题"
  6. contents = "邮件内容"
  7. # 发送邮件
  8. yag.send(to, subject, contents)
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9
  • 10
  • 11

在这段代码中,"your_email@example.com" 和 "your_password" 分别是你的邮箱地址和密码,"receiver@example.com" 是收件人的邮箱地址,"邮件主题" 是邮件的主题,"邮件内容" 是邮件的内容。

你也可以使用 yagmail 来验证邮件地址是否有效。例如,你可以使用 yagmail 的 check_address 方法来验证邮件地址是否有效:

  1. import yagmail# 登录邮箱
  2. yag = yagmail.SMTP("your_email@example.com", "your_password")
  3. # 验证邮件地址是否有效
  4. if yag.check_address("receiver@example.com"):
  5. print("邮件地址有效")
  6. else:
  7. print("邮件地址无效")
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7
  • 8
  • 9

希望这些信息能帮到你!

声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有侵权的内容,请联系我们。转载请注明出处:【wpsshop博客】
推荐阅读
相关标签
  

闽ICP备14008679号